Excerpt from Foreign Birds for Cage and Aviary, Vol. 2: The Larger Foreign Birds Male glossy black; lesser wing-coverts crimson, more or less bordered with ochraceous on median coverts; bill and. Feet black; irides brown. Female much smaller; brown, with conspicuous black shaft-streaks; eyebrow white under surface pale buffish, the abdomen white, all the feathers conspicuously streaked with black; chin buff or reddish; 'bill smaller and shorter than in the male. Hab., North and Central America, down to Costa Rica. (p. L. Sclater.) Ridgway splits up this species int-o eight sub-species on slight local modifications of size, and length of bill, for the most part.
